본문 바로가기

프로그래밍 언어들/C

조건문(switch~case)만 이용한 점수에 따른 학점 출력

Switch~case만을 사용해서


0~100 점 사이의 점수를 입력받아 해당하는 점수의 학점을 출력하는 프로그램이다.


그 외의 점수 입력시 에러 출력


int main( void)

{

int number = 0;

int c = 0;

int sum = 0;

int rvs_num = 0;


scanf( "%d", &number);


switch( number <= 100 && number > 0)

{

case 0: printf("error!\n"); break;

default :

switch( number / 10)

{

case 10:

case 9: printf("A\n"); break;

case 8: printf("B\n"); break;

case 7: printf("C\n"); break;

case 6: printf("D\n"); break;

default : printf("F\n"); break;

};

};

}